API Dokumentasjon

Bruksmønstre og datautveksling

Førstegangstilgang til API

Teknisk dokumentasjon

Bruksmønstre og datautveksling

Det finnes flere måter å ta Tilko i bruk på. Hvilket bruksmønster som passer best for ditt nettselskap, er avhengig av ulike faktorer som

For de fleste er volumet av tilknytningssaker >= 1 MW veldig lite. Det vil dermed ikke være regningssvarende å sette opp tekniske integrasjoner mot Tilko for å flytte data mellom Tilko og egne interne IT-systemer. Tilko er skreddersydd for nettilknytning, har høy byggkvalitet, ivaretar alle pålagte krav til datasikkerhet og informasjonsforvaltning (journal og arkiv), og har persistente URLer (weblenker) som kan brukes til å referere til Tilko saken der hvor det er ønskelig for å bevare relasjon til en annen relatert selskapsintern prosess (f.eks et utbyggingsprosjekt). I tillegg finnes det et dokumentbibliotek i Tilko hvor en bruker selv kan laste ned og flytte PDF varianter av dokumenter (datasett) som er oppstått i tilknytningssaken over til lokale lagringsløsninger hvis det er ønskelig.

<aside> ⚠️

Det aller beste for de aller fleste vil være å bruke Tilko som en selvstendig, fullverdig saksbehandlings-, korrespondanse/journalførings - og dokumentasjons/arkivløsning for tilknytningssaker >= 1 MW . I kombinasjon med aktiv bruk av URL koblinger og filnedlasting ivaretar dette alle bruksbehov på en kostnadseffektiv måte.

</aside>

For å illustrere utvalgsrommet slik at du best er i stand til å finne løsningen som er riktig for deg, har vi under beskrevet tre ulike varianter av bruksmønstre som innebærer integrasjoner i en eller annen form mot Tilko. Disse er ment som eksempler og er valgt hos minst en av våre partnere (eksempelselskap i parentes).

1. Toveis “full” integrasjon (Statnett)

Statnett har en egen spesialtilpasset applikasjon for å håndtere tilknytningssøknader. Denne er satt opp og utviklet over flere år med utgangspunkt i Microsoft's Power Platform. De er også i den unike situasjonen at alle sakenes som Tilko håndterer berører dem, og de må betjene alle kunder over hele landet uavhengig av om de har sin tilhørighet hos en eksisterende Elbits partner (/er Tilko bruker eller ikke). For å håndtere dette har Statnett valgt å teknisk integrere Tilko “steg for steg” inn i sin interne applikasjon “Digital kundereise (DK)”. Teknisk sett bruker løsningen en Azure Event grid hos Statnett som administrerer datadelingen (via Power automate flows) internt hos dem. Et webhook integrasjonsmønster er valgt metode for datautvekslingen mellom Tilko og DK.

For å få løsningen til å fungere i praksis, har det i parallell med etableringen av den tekniske integrasjonen, foregått et standardiseringsarbeid på tvers av ElBits og Statnett for å få begrepsbruk (databeskrivelser) og prosess (aktivitetsflyt) til å henge sammen. Dette har medført at Statnett har måttet gjøre en del endringer og oppdateringer i sine prosedyrer og verktøy (DK) for å tilpasse seg Tilkos løsningsvalg.

Etableringen av integrasjonen har vært et kontinuerlig arbeid gjennom et helt år til en kostnad på ca. 4 millioner.

image.png

2. Enveis “data dump” integrasjon (Elvia)

Elvia har interne policy krav som tilsier at de ønsker å journalføre og arkivere all relevant saksdokumentasjon i sin valgte ERP-løsning, samtidig som de ønsker å fange all kundedialog i sin valgte CRM-løsning. For å få til dette må det være en kontinuerlig overføring av data fra Tilko til Elvias interne løsninger. Elvia benytter ikke sin interne systemportefølje i den første delen av tilkytningsprosessen, men de aktiverer den etter at de to første prosesstegene er gjennomført.

Tilko har ferdige definerte endepunkt som kan benyttes til å løpende overføre data som skapes i løsningen. Disse er dokumentert her; https://tk.elbits.no/swagger-ui. Denne inneholder både “POST” og “GET” endepunkter. De mest relevante for denne type integrasjonsmønstre er “polling” på de REST-baserte “GET”-endepunktene, og spesielt de som er tilgjengelig for å hente saker (GET/gridConnectionRequests).

<aside> ⚠️

Tilko har ferdige definerte endepunkt som kan benyttes til å løpende overføre data som skapes i løsningen. Disse er dokumentert her; https://tk.elbits.no/swagger-ui.

</aside>

Samtidig som en utnytter restapiene for å flytte data inn til sine interne systemer, legges det også opp til URL-referanser inn i andre mye brukte applikasjoner (f.eks Elsmart) slik at saken kan følges gjennom hele forløpet til tross for at saksbehandlingen er delt mellom Tilko og annen eksisterende intern IT.

Denne typen mønstre er mye enklere og bliligere å etablere enn en “full” integrasjon. Elvia hadde en grovt estimert tidsramme for sin porteføljebeslutning på ca. 200 timer.

image.png

3. URL-referanser, manuell PDF-eksport (de fleste)

Hver sak i Tilko har en unikID (gcrID). Denne er tilgjengelig som en del av URL i nettleseren. Tilko URL er persistent, hvilket betyr at den aldri endres, og er derfor veldig egnet som referanse inn i andre relevante systemer. Enkelt og uten merkostnad kan en da referere til Tilko-saken og gjøre oppslag i saksinformasjonen via denne. Hver enkelt kunde har sitt eget brukeradministrasjons-grensesnitt og kan gjennom dette gi tilgang til de internt som har tjenestelig behov for innsyn i saksinformasjonen gjennom å opprette brukere og dele URLer med dem.

Eksempel URL fra testmiljøet: https://tk.test.elbits.no/gcrs/TEST14. “/TEST14” representerer da saksnummeret og URL kan brukes som referanse fra hvilket som helst annet system med kobling til internett. Merk at “TEST” er et prefiks som benyttes i Tilkos testmiljø. I produksjonsmiljøet - der hvor de ekte kundesakene ligger (https://tk.elbits.no/) - har sakene prefiks “ELB”.

I de tilfeller hvor det ikke er naturlig å gi en bruker full tilgang til saksinformasjon pga konfidensialitetshensyn (f.eks markedsensitive data), eller at en av andre grunner ønsker å flytte et spesifikt datasett (f.eks en bestemt søknad fra en bestemt kunde) med en eller et sett med andre brukere (f.eks en analytiker som skal gjøre DF-analyse), kan dette ivaretas gjennom at Tilko tilgjengeliggjør de viktigste datasettene som utveksles mellom tilknyttende nettselskap og sluttkunde som nedlastbare PDF-dokumenter i et eget dokumentbibliotek (fanen “Dokumenter” i Tilko saksbehandlergrensesnitt). Denne funksjonaliteten er også den som er tiltenkt brukt der hvor det blir bedt om å dele informasjon med allmennheten og må lage offentlige varianter av dokumentene som ikke inneholder sensitive saksopplysninger.

image.png

Andre API-er

Fordi vi vet at det er stort behov for tilknytningsdata til ulike statistikk- og analyseformål (f.eks nettutvikling) har vi også laget et eget API for å hente ut ikke-sensitive, aggregerte data om tilknytningsporteføljen. Den første versjonen av dette er utviklet i samarbeid med NVE og SINTEF som samarbeider i Proglast prosjektet om å lage metoder for prognosering til bruk inn i nettutviklingen. NVE har som ambisjon å publisere disse datasettene som nasjonale effektprognoser i sin PlanNett applikasjon når metoden er klar.

Ved ønske om brukertilgang for eksperimentering rundt egne brukstilfeller - ta kontakt på [email protected].


Innhold